    always alwaya ALWAYS take a look at www.gamasutra.com. If you can't afford subscribing to Game Developer magazine at least use their online portal. The content is free and it's excellent. If you want to learn your stuff the right way, look at what the pros have to say. There's no complete tutorials and fewer sample code but the topics cover almost every aspect of game development and the archives are huge.
